What are Mobility Scooters?
Mobility scooters are motorized automobiles designed to assist people with restricted mobility. They are especially useful for people who have problem strolling fars away or standing for extended durations. These scooters come in various types, consisting of travel, indoor, and outside models, each tailored to particular needs and environments. They generally include a comfy seat, handlebars for steering, and a powerful battery for propulsion.
Secret Features to Consider
When selecting a mobility scooter, a number of crucial functions ought to be thought about to ensure it fulfills the user's requirements. Here are a few of the most crucial factors:

Type of Scooter
Travel Scooters: Compact and light-weight, these scooters are ideal for users who need to transport their device frequently. They often fold or dismantle for simple storage.Indoor Scooters: Designed for usage in homes and other enclosed spaces, these scooters are smaller sized and more maneuverable.Outside Scooters: Built for rugged usage, these scooters can manage different terrains and climate condition, making them suitable for longer journeys and outdoor activities.
Battery Life and Range
Look for a scooter with a battery that can last a number of hours on a single charge. The variety ought to suffice to cover the user's normal day-to-day activities without requiring to recharge regularly.
Weight Capacity
Guarantee the scooter can support the user's weight. The majority of designs have a weight capacity ranging from 250 to 350 pounds, however some can handle as much as 500 pounds.
Speed and Performance
Think about the optimum speed and the scooter's efficiency on different terrains. Some scooters are much better matched for flat surface areas, while others can handle hills and unequal ground.
Comfort and Ergonomics
A comfortable seat and adjustable handlebars are essential for extended use. Search for scooters with ergonomic styles that reduce stress and improve user comfort.
Security Features
Features such as lights, rearview mirrors, and seat belts are necessary for making sure the user's safety. In addition, consider the stability and reliability of the scooter.
Portability and Storage

Q: How do I choose the best kind of mobility scooter?
A: Consider your main usage. If you require a scooter for frequent travel, a travel model is perfect. For home use, an indoor model is better. If you plan to utilize the scooter outdoors, an outside design with a higher weight capacity and much better efficiency is suggested.
Q: Are mobility scooters simple to keep?
A: Most mobility scooters are designed to be user-friendly and need minimal upkeep. Routine tasks include charging the battery, cleaning up the scooter, and checking the tires. Some designs may require more frequent upkeep, so it's important to read the user handbook and follow the manufacturer's standards.
Q: Can mobility scooters be used in public locations?
A: Yes, mobility scooters are usually allowed public locations, including shopping malls, parks, and sidewalks. However, it's a good idea to examine local guidelines and guidelines to make sure compliance.
Q: Are mobility scooters covered by insurance?
A: Some insurance plans, consisting of Medicare, may cover mobility scooters. It's important to talk to your insurance service provider to understand coverage alternatives and any needed documents.
Q: How do I guarantee the safety of my mobility scooter?
A: Always utilize the safety includes supplied, such as seat belts and lights. Regular maintenance, consisting of battery checks and tire inspections, can also assist make sure the scooter remains in great working condition.
